Robot-assisted fracture surgery performed
    2020-01-07  08:53    Shenzhen Daily

ASSISTED by the O-arm imaging system and a domestically developed orthopedic surgical robot, the Southern University of Science and Technology Hospital recently completed a minimally invasive surgery for a patient who had suffered multiple fractures to the pelvis, the Shenzhen Special Zone Daily reported yesterday.

The surgery was the first of its kind in South China, said the hospital.

The patient, surnamed Zhou, was injured by falling heavy objects when he was working on the construction site. After being sent to the emergency department of the hospital, he was found to have as many as 32 fractures in his whole body and was suffering from hemorrhagic shock.

Zhou’s vital signs recovered after a multidisciplinary consultation and rescue, but he required urgent surgical treatment due to multiple pelvic fractures.

Ren Ping, director of the hospital’s orthopedic department, believed that a conventional surgery would be physically intolerable to Zhou, as it would take a long time and cause excessive bleeding from the incisions. A minimally invasive treatment and limited internal fixation were the optimal surgical procedures.

On Dec. 20, the hospital performed a minimally invasive surgery on the patient by utilizing the O-arm imaging system and a domestically developed surgical robot called Tinavi, or Tianji in Chinese.

The surgery was a complete success, according to the hospital. Each of the four small incisions was only one centimeter in length and the patient lost only 20 milliliters of blood during the operation.

Zhou is currently recovering well and plans to undergo a thoracic surgery in the next stage.

According to the hospital, it has successfully completed more than 40 robot-assisted operations so far.
